William Smaltz Obituary

It is always difficult saying goodbye to someone we love and cherish.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ved William Smaltz of Youngstown, Ohio, who passed away at the age of 91, on May 25, 2022. You can send your sympathy in the guestbook provided and share it with the family. You may also light a candle in honor of William Smaltz or send a beautiful flower arrangement to the funeral service.

He was loved and cherished by many people including: his parents, Robert Smaltz and Adeline Bernard Smaltz; his brother Robert "Bob"; his brother-in-law John Ewashko (Beverlee); his significant other Reeny; his sons, Bill (Tonii Campbell), Daniel (Angie Capp), Rob (Angie Billman) and Scott; his grandchildren, Billy, Declan, Kellan, Kenley and Adeline; his siblings, Beverlee and Don (Janice Verdinek); and his sister-in-law Patricia Smaltz-Thomas Harrington.
